Meet Sam Mann

Sam is a big poker player and was the only female to reach the semi-finals of Celebrity Poker on Challenge TV in 2006 and has also presented the Poker World Cup for Challenge TV. 2007 looks to be a great year for Sam in the poker world as she becomes the online face for Yahoo! Poker.

Sam MannSam is the celebrity/entertainment specialist on London's 95.8 Capital FM. You can hear her during the week covering all the red carpet events and premieres into Lucio's and Paul Gillis' show. On Sundays Sam has her own show called "Entertainment Weekly" which goes out on Capital in London and across the One Network nationwide giving the listeners all the back stage gossip from the weeks events. As well as having her own show, Sam regularly guests on the breakfast Show with Johnny Vaughan. Sam is also a total film buff and regularly presents for the American channel E! Entertainment and channels such as EAT Cinema, covering premieres such as Superman, Casino Royale and Miami Vice.

As well as her radio shows and presenting, Sam is also a respected showbiz journalist and has had her own column in the Daily Mirror for the last 5 years called Seven days with Sam Mann. Sam also regularly writes for magazines such as Cosmopolitan and Glamour and Now magazine.

Now it’s been said before that I can be a bit of a hot head if things don’t go my way, which of course I strongly deny.  In poker terms that would mean when my pocket aces get cracked by the fish who calls a massive preflop raise with jack six suited and hits three running cards for a flush, as was the case earlier this week – even now I can still feel my blood boiling at the thought of it.  Ok, deep breaths as my doctor taught me…… that’s better.

As annoying as it is to be on the losing end of such misfortune we all love to be on the winning end, and if we’re honest we all try those crazy moves at some time or another just so we can feel that very moment when our gut instincts are on target and we’re the ones running round the living room whooping for joy.  Those, after all, are the moments that keep us playing this wonderful game.

For the times when we get stung the secret is to reduce the amount of damage done by keeping our wits and not going on tilt.  It’s one thing to lose half your stack to bad chance but another thing to throw the rest away chasing a losing hand.

When you’re on tilt your emotions get the better of you and all of a sudden you see hands that you wouldn’t normally play in a whole different light, it’s a combination of panic and aggression that makes you want to regain your winnings but in the same short amount of time it took to lose them.  When you feel that coming on take my advice and click the ‘Away’ button for a couple of rounds while you go and make a drink or just take some fresh air. 

Remember this:  Gains will usually come slowly, losses will usually come quickly.

So, keep a cool head and roll with the punches and in the long run you should have more wins than losses.
